  • Studs and Duds - Playoff Edition - GB vs Minn

    What a fantastic game. The Packers held the Vikings in check all game except the Vikings first drive and a busted coverage late in the fourth. The weather was perfect for a January night game. I was nice and toasty all game.

    Studs:
    DuJuan Harris - Played his heart out again for the Pack. While the holes weren't there in the running game for most of the night, DuJuan got the most he could and was a threat out of the backfield as the Pack nickle and dimed the Queens all game.

    Sam Shield - He has all over the field and I think he was our leading tackler for the night.

    ARod - Great night. Used his check down all night and torn the Vikings apart using the 5 yard throw. Held the ball too long in certain situation but in a game where the only way the Vikings could win was by turnovers it was OK.

    Duds:
    I will let you guys decide this. I didn't really care as the Packers were cruising up 24-3 in the second half. Other than the busted coverage the Pack D played well. The O played well when it matter. It would have been nice to pick up a few more first downs in the second half running but by that time the game was well in hand.
